2. Working

An inclined manometer works by displacing a liquid (typically colored oil or water) within a transparent tube mounted at an angle. A small pressure difference causes the fluid to travel a longer distance along the inclined path, providing higher measurement resolution than vertical manometers.

 3. Principle

It operates on the hydrostatic principle, where the pressure applied at one end causes the manometric fluid to move. Because the tube is inclined, the horizontal movement is magnified, making small pressure changes more visible.

P = ρgh
Where:
P = Pressure
ρ = Fluid density
g = Gravity
h = Fluid height in inclined tube

 5. Installation Process

  • Mount the manometer on a level wall or vertical panel.
  • Ensure the scale is visible and levelled using a spirit level.
  • Connect the pressure ports using flexible tubing.
  • Avoid bubbles or contaminants in the fluid.
  • Keep it away from vibration or high-temperature zones.

 9. Frequently Asked Questions (FAQs)

Q1. What is the difference between inclined and U-tube manometer?
Inclined manometers are designed for higher accuracy at low pressures. They show more sensitive readings due to the longer scale created by inclination.

Q2. Can I use inclined manometers with water or oil?
Yes. Ensure compatibility with the body material. Usually, colored low-density oils are preferred.

Q3. How do I refill the manometer fluid?
Remove the top plug or open fill point and slowly pour the fluid until it reaches the calibrated zero level.

Q4. Can it be used for liquid pressure measurement?
No. It’s ideal for gas/air only and not suitable for direct liquid pressure.
